Common Accounting and Tax Challenges for Healthcare Businesses in Wembley Park

Healthcare throws up tax and accounting issues that a generalist accountant may not meet often. These are the ones we see most frequently.

  • Multiple income streams in one tax year. Many clinicians earn from an NHS salary, private consultations, locum shifts and possibly teaching or expert witness work simultaneously. Each source has its own reporting rules, and untangling them at the Self Assessment deadline is far harder than recording them properly as you go.
  • Getting allowable expenses right. Professional indemnity insurance, GMC or NMC registration, medical equipment, journals, CPD, and the business proportion of a home office are commonly claimable — but the boundaries matter, and claiming the wrong items creates risk while claiming too few leaves money on the table.
  • Payroll for mixed clinical teams. Practices and clinics often employ a blend of full-time staff, part-time receptionists, practice nurses and sessional locums. Each category can be treated differently for tax, National Insurance and pension auto-enrolment, and getting it wrong affects both your team and HMRC compliance.
  • VAT on healthcare supplies. Many healthcare services are exempt from VAT, but not all of them, and a practice selling cosmetic treatments, retail pharmacy items, or non-medical services alongside exempt care may need to account for a mix of exempt and standard-rated income.
  • Pensions and annual allowance questions. NHS pension scheme membership, additional private pension contributions and annual allowance charges interact in ways that can significantly affect a clinician's tax position, particularly for higher earners with long service.
  • Record keeping across clinics and sites. When you work across two surgeries, a private hospital and home-based administration, receipts and invoices scatter quickly. Poor records lead to missed expenses, estimated figures and unnecessary stress when HMRC or a lender asks questions.
  • Cash flow and practice overheads. Practice rent, equipment finance, indemnity cover and staff costs tend to fall at predictable points, while private fee income can be irregular. Without forward planning, a healthy practice can still feel tight in certain months.

Many locums find it worthwhile. You may be engaged through an agency, directly by a trust, or via your own limited company, and each arrangement carries different tax and National Insurance consequences. Self Assessment for a locum with several income sources and travel between sites can be fiddly, and expenses such as indemnity cover, professional registration, equipment and travel are often claimable but easy to miss. An accountant can also advise on whether working through a limited company suits your circumstances.

NHS salary is normally taxed through PAYE, while private fees and self-employed clinical work are usually reported through Self Assessment. Both have to be brought together accurately so your overall tax position is correct, and payments on account need to reflect a realistic estimate of the year ahead. We reconcile the different income streams, check that PAYE has been applied properly, and make sure the return and any liabilities are submitted and settled on time.

Yes. Many healthcare services are exempt from VAT, but a practice may also sell items or services that are standard-rated — cosmetic treatments, retail pharmacy goods, or non-medical consultancy, for example. Where that happens, you need to know how to treat each supply correctly, whether registration is required, and which scheme suits you. We review your activity and advise on the appropriate VAT treatment and reporting.

Commonly claimed items include professional indemnity insurance, registration and licence fees, medical equipment and its maintenance, professional journals, CPD and training related to your current work, and a reasonable business proportion of home working costs. Travel between sites and certain professional subscriptions may also qualify. What is allowable depends on your circumstances and employment or trading status, so we assess each item rather than applying a blanket rule.

Payroll for a practice usually combines salaried clinical staff, administrative employees and sessional workers, all of which may be treated differently for tax, National Insurance and pension auto-enrolment. We run the payroll, issue payslips, calculate and report the relevant deductions to HMRC in real time, and manage auto-enrolment duties so your obligations as an employer are met without you having to track the rules yourself.
